Since merging the Graywell plugin loader, third-party data validators intermittently fail to acquire DB connections during registration. Suspect the loader opens a pool per plugin instead of sharing the app-level pool — ten plugins exhausts max connections on the Ashfen staging instance. Reviewer: please check `PluginHost.register()` for pool ownership and confirm the fix routes everything through the shared pool. To reproduce, load all bundled validators against staging using the connection below.

database URL for hawip-kagap: redis://rusok_svc:bMCaqek7MRWIOJ@db-8501.zarqeltech.corp:5432/sileth

## Build provenance: Quillhopper config hot-reload

If you're on call and config changes aren't taking effect, remember Quillhopper hot-reloads from the rendered bundle, not the raw repo — so a bad render step means your edit silently never lands. Check the provenance manifest first: it tells you which commit and render job produced the live bundle. Every reload event logs the bundle's origin, so you can match what's running against what you expected. The current bundle's token appears below.

build token for tajeg-bajep: htk14_409ba9df6b8acb

## Session Handling — QuickAddr Widget

Heads up for review: the QuickAddr autocomplete widget keeps a short-lived session keyed to the embedding page, rotated every 15 minutes. No cookies — everything rides in the auth header. Sessions are scoped per partner origin. To poke at the staging session endpoint, use the bearer token below.

login token, tagef-tagep: eyJhbGciOiJIUzI1NiIsInR5cCI6IkpXVCJ9.eyJzdWIiOiIBXyeYEoalzIn0.6TI7VhOJMHm9

Leadership Review Briefing — Project Saltmarsh

For branch managers. We are evaluating the acquisition of Fennick Instruments. Due diligence is underway; no customer or staff communication until cleared. Branch operations continue unchanged. Questions route through your regional director only. Do not discuss externally. The underlying rationale is summarized in the note below.

internal memo for tagef-hadup: Gross margin on Ulaath came in at 15 percent against a plan of 5 percent. Only 7 of the 120 pilot accounts renewed Ulaath, so a churn review is set for October 15.